HEART REACH NEIGHBORHOOD MINISTRIES
YOUNGSTOWN, OH · Religion-Related
Mission
THE ORGANIZATION ADDRESSES THE SOCIAL, MORAL, AND ECONOMIC NEEDS OF CHILDREN TO HELP THEM GROW INTO HAPPY, HEALTHY, AND RESPONSIBLE CHRISTIAN ADULTS. ITS MISSION FOCUSES ON PREVENTION AND ENGAGING CHILDREN AND THEIR FAMILIES FROM AN EARLY AGE THROUGH PROGRAMS DESIGNED TO FOSTER FAITH, CHARACTER, AND COMMUNITY INVOLVEMENT.
